Invensas Announces That Sandia National Laboratories Has Licensed ZiBond and DBI Technologies for Advanced 3D Semiconductor Applications

April 18, 2016 8:02 AM EDT

Proven 2.5D and 3D Semiconductor Integration Technologies to be Incorporated in Next Generation National Laboratory Research

SAN JOSE, Calif.--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Invensas Corporation, a wholly owned subsidiary of Tessera Technologies, Inc. (NASDAQ: TSRA), announced today that Sandia National Laboratories signed a new license agreement for ZiBond® and Direct Bond Interconnect (DBI®) technologies. With this license Sandia will have access to the most advanced 3D integration technologies available, for use in a wide range of semiconductor applications.

ZiBond is a low-temperature homogeneous bonding technology that enables room temperature die or wafer-level 3D integration, without the need for the application of external pressure. DBI is a low-temperature, hybrid bonding technology with integrated electrical interconnects, that offers the industry’s finest pitch and lowest cost-of-ownership 3D interconnect platform.

Both ZiBond and DBI deliver the fastest bonding throughput currently available in the industry, resulting in up to a 15x increase in wafer bonding throughput. Both technologies offer the thinnest available 2.5D and 3D semiconductor assemblies, while reducing wafer warpage, increasing reliability and improving thermal performance. Additionally, low processing temperatures significantly reduce equipment and process cost for high volume manufacturing.
